Multi-Function (MFE) LED Beacons

Multi-status indication from the same beacon is sometimes necessary due to restrictions on space.  deegee has long had in its portfolio the MFE multi-function beacon, an LED beacon which has 360º viewing.  A single MFE LED beacon can give 8 different warning signals, switchable externally.  Offering pulsed, wig-wag and chasing patterns, in several styles and […]

deegee is 40 Years old today!

Today (21st July 2007) sees D. G. Controls Limited celebrating its 40th year in the beacon and sounder manufacturing business. Always having been a local business, originally based in Burton upon Trent, the existing site in Swadlincote, Derbyshire, was purpose-built in the late 1980’s.  Large enough for offices, manufacturing and warehousing, the site is well-sized […]

Beacon Post-Mount

Another exciting introduction to the deegee mounting accessories portfolio is the Beacon Post-Mount, officially launched at Hannover Messe 2007.  This uses a patented fixing system with anti-rotation properties, to fix many of the deegee beacons onto standard posts.  This makes installation very easy at car-park entrances, traffic barrier systems, loading bays, etc, where posts are […]

3-Colour LED Beacon

Causing a huge amount of interest at Hannover Messe 2007 was the new 3-colour LED Beacon (SBU/UNI-LED/Red/Amber/Green) from deegee.   Using sets of LEDs which allow Red, Amber or Green signals from the same unit, the beacon is perfect where space is at a premium.  Ideally suited to the R and the U housing from […]
